Navigating Technical Challenges in Embroidery
It is crucial to address a significant technical detail: these are NOT embroidery files. They are graphic assets. This distinction is vital for any machine embroidery design workflow. To use these effectively, you must digitize them yourself or hire a digitizer. This process requires a keen eye for detail. When converting these PNGs into a stitch file, you must consider stitch density carefully. Dense details in the original graphic may need simplification to prevent puckering, especially on stretchy baby clothes or textured towels.
Fabric texture plays a massive role in the outcome. A design that looks crisp on screen might lose definition on a thick, plush blanket or a loosely woven linen. I always recommend creating a test stitch-out on a similar fabric to your final product. Pay close attention to small lettering or delicate shapes within the clipart. If the original graphic has fine lines, ensure your digitizing software converts them into satin stitches or running stitches that are wide enough to hold but fine enough to remain elegant. Thread color contrast is another key factor; choose threads that stand out against the fabric without clashing with the overall mood of the design.
Ensuring Durability and Quality
For commercial embroidery projects, durability is non-negotiable. A personalized gift must withstand washing and daily use. When working with designs from this bundle, select the appropriate stabilizer for your fabric type. Cut-away stabilizers are often best for garments that will be washed frequently, while tear-away might suffice for decorative home decor items that see less wear. Always check the hoop size required for your design. Since the files are 12x12 inches, you have flexibility, but ensure your machine can handle the dimensions you choose for your specific project.
Washing durability also depends on thread quality and stitch security. After stitching, trim all jump stitches carefully and secure loose ends. A well-executed stitch-out from these graphics will result in a product that maintains its shape and vibrancy, reinforcing customer trust in your brand. Buyers of handmade products are looking for quality that mass-produced items cannot match, and your attention to these technical details ensures that promise is kept.
